Typical Car Locking Issues and How a Local Locksmith Can Help
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Issue: Losing car keys can be a stressful and bothersome experience. It can leave you stranded and vulnerable to theft.Solution: A local locksmith can produce a brand-new set of keys based upon your car's make, model, and year. They can likewise program brand-new electronic keys if your car locksmith emergency utilizes a transponder or chip key.
Locked Out of Your Car
Problem: Accidentally locking your type in the car can be a frustrating situation, particularly if you require to get somewhere rapidly.Solution: A locksmith can rapidly and efficiently open your car without causing damage to the vehicle. They use specialized tools and techniques to get entry safely.
Jammed Ignition
Problem: A jammed ignition can prevent your car from beginning, leaving you stranded.Service: A locksmith can diagnose the problem and either rep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der. They can also provide tips to avoid future jams.
Broken Car Locks
Problem: Damaged car locks can jeopardize the security of your vehicle and make it tough to lock or unlock the doors.Service: A locksmith can replace broken locks and rekey your car to ensure that all locks are synchronized and secure.
Keyless Entry System Malfunctions

Q1: How much does it cost to get a new car key made by a locksmith?
A1: The expense can differ depending on the type of key and the complexity of the car's locking system. Usually, a simple key duplication can cost in between ₤ 20 and ₤ 50, while a transponder key programming can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q2: Can a locksmith unlock my car without harming it?
A2: Yes, professional locksmiths are trained to utilize non-destructive methods to unlock vehicles. They utilize specialized tools to acquire entry without causing any damage to the vehicle.

Q7: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
A7: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not try to remove it yourself. Contact an expert locksmith who has the tools and proficiency to extract the broken key without harming the lock.
